Just finished listening to the Man on the this week's DMXS show. David Izer asks him about the 250 program and it's relative lack of success and RD definitely does not make any excuses. Says the team got lost in the winter testing, should have been better, and that Prado and Jonass had no problems having success on the bike. He can say what he wants but how long did people expect mitch Peyton and pro circuit to continue taking an ass kicking in the class they basically created.

There was a stretch where they were over held with talent then a stretch of bad luck..... But Forkner is the class of the field (known to be the best once he shook out the rookie kinks) and ac92 is finally staying healthy and living up to his potential.

Those two riders have effectively neutralized the KTM Husq 250 programs this year. Not a knock on the quality of their bike or programs..... They're just up against it this year.
